What is the Phlebotomy Program Application Packet?
The Phlebotomy Program Application Packet serves as a crucial resource for prospective students looking to enroll in the program at Lively Technical College in Florida. Its purpose is to provide essential information and instructions needed to successfully apply for admission. This comprehensive packet includes health requirements, detailed application steps, and necessary documents such as a health assessment form and reference letters. Completing the application packet is vital for applicants seeking to demonstrate their readiness for a career in healthcare.

Eligibility Criteria for the Phlebotomy Program Application Packet
To qualify for the Phlebotomy program, applicants must meet specific eligibility criteria, which include the following:
-
High school diploma or equivalent education.
-
Age requirements, typically 18 years or older.
-
Completion of any state-specific prerequisites for Florida residents.
Understanding these criteria is essential for prospective students, as failing to meet them may result in an incomplete application.
What Documents are Required for the Phlebotomy Program Application Packet?
Applicants will need several documents to complete their Phlebotomy Program Application Packet successfully. The required documents include:
-
Health assessment form.
-
Reference and recommendation letters.
-
Criminal background check.
Each document plays an essential role in verifying the applicant's qualifications and commitment to the program. Preparing these documents in advance can streamline the application process.

What are the eligibility requirements to apply for the Phlebotomy Program?
Applicants must meet basic educational and health requirements set by Lively Technical College. Typically, a high school diploma or equivalent is needed, along with a clean criminal background check.
Is there a deadline for submitting the Phlebotomy Program Application Packet?
Yes, submission deadlines typically align with the academic calendar. Check Lively Technical College's website for the most accurate and updated information.
How can I submit the completed application packet?
Completed applications can generally be submitted by mail or in person at Lively Technical College. Ensure all required documents are included when submitting.
What supporting documents are required with the application?
Required documents often include a health assessment form, reference letters, and a criminal background check. Review the application packet for specifics.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the application?
Ensure all personal information is accurate, avoid missing any required fields, and double-check that all necessary documents are included to prevent processing delays.
How long does processing the application take?
Processing times can vary, but applicants should expect a response within a few weeks after submission. For more detailed timelines, contact the admissions office directly.
